Description:"This report primarily tracks the changes in the USVI fishery and fisher demographics during the 13-year period starting with the 2003-04 fishing year, when the first of the more recent censuses was conducted (Kojis, 2004). Most questions in this census were identical to questions asked in 2004 and 2011, although there were a few additional questions and minor modifications to questions. The three 21st century surveys facilitate a better understanding of a traditional island livelihood and help to conserve fish stocks so that they can provide livelihoods for current and future generations of fishers, while sustaining a rich, diverse and productive tropical marine environment. The information is important in assessing changes over time. Coupled with data on catch and effort from the commercial fisher catch reports, bio statistical data collected by port samplers, independent fishery surveys (e.g. Olsen, 1988; Mateo and Tobias, 2001; Mateo and Tobias, 2004; Whiteman, 2005), and local biological data on fish and shellfish resources (e.g., Nemeth, 2005; Kojis and Quinn, 2011b), fisheries management measures can be structured to better work towards sustaining fisheries and fishing livelihoods in the territory"--Introduction.
